プログラミング、SE経験、15年以上。プログラミング言語は、C,C++が中心です。OSはLinuxを中心に扱ってきました。ジャンルは、サーバ構築・運用、組み込み開発などです。C++でオブジェクト指向も経験があります。Linuxについては、CentOS、Ubuntu両方とも経験あります。
色々なバックグラウンドを持ってらっしゃる方とお話できる機会ができたら嬉....
プロフィールをもっとみる
--
募集をシェアしてメンターを探そう
※ この募集は締め切られました。
Vue.js+firebaseの環境で、firebaseのfirestoreにデータ追加ができないので教えてください
2022年4月20日
単発
予算
1,000円 〜
2,000円
提案数
1人が提案中
応募期限
終了
■概要
Vue.js(Vuetify)+firebaseでチャットアプリを制作しています。
チャットアプリではトークルームが存在していて、
ルーム毎に、発言内容をCloud firebaseに保存しています。
今回、ご教示頂きたいのが、
指定したルームでの発言内容をCloud firebaseに保存する処理
についてです。
■Cloud firebaseの内容
- roomsに複数のroom(room id)が存在します。
- roomの中には、messagesというcollectionが存在します。
- messagesの中には以下のフィールドがあります。
message(投稿内容)
name(投稿者)
■現状
投稿したいroomのroomオブジェクトは、
以下の通り取得できていると思われるのですが、
const roomRef = doc(db, "rooms", this.roomId)
その後、messagesのコレクションのフィールドに設定するところが
分かっておりません。
ソースコードはご提供できると思いますので、
ご教示頂けますと幸いです。
■コミュニケーション方法
チャット、ビデオ通話どちらでも構いません。